The children had an amazing time on Friday 13th November taking part in an Activities Day and raising funds for BBC Children in Need. We are so grateful to everyone who donated so generously to our Just Giving page, raising £1,461! A fantastic total.
On Wednesday 11th November, the children learnt about Remembrance Day. In Year 6, pupils learnt World War poems and performed them to their peers. Some children decided to have a go at writing and performing their own poems.
